Your vehicle identification number, or VIN, is a 17-digit alphanumeric code. You can typically find it in these three locations:
1. The driver’s side doorframe.
2. The lower, driver’s side corner of your windshield - viewable from outside your vehicle.
3. Your vehicle’s point of purchase documents, insurance card and registration form.

Issue Date
2025-06-13
Campaign
25C25/25V394
Description
On your vehicle, the transmissions park rod assembly may not properly engage the park pawl, preventing the vehicle from locking into park when park p is selected. If this condition occurs, a wrench light and shift system fault message will be displayed in the instrument panel cluster. Additionally, the vehicles electronic parking brake epb will automatically apply.
Safety Risk
If the park pawl is not properly engaged and the electronic parking brake epb is not applied, your vehicle may experience a roll-in-park, increasing the risk of a crash.
Remedy
Parts are now available to repair your vehicle. Please confirm parts availability with your dealer when scheduling an appointment. Ford Motor Company has authorized your dealer to replace your park rod free of charge.
